Charges: Superior Man Shot, Killed Ex-Girlfriend’s Boyfriend
DULUTH, Minn. — A one-million-dollars bail has been set for a Superior man accused of killing his ex-girlfriend’s boyfriend over the weekend.
Aaron Johnson, 30, is facing three felony charges, including first-degree intentional homicide.
According to court documents, the ex-girlfriend and her boyfriend were in her garage Sunday around 9:20 p.m. on the 2400 block of Ogden Avenue when Johnson forced his way inside and shot the boyfriend multiple times in the chest and head.
Seventeen spent shell casings were recovered, according to police.
The victim died at the scene.
Johnson took off before police could figure everything out, but he was eventually located hours later at his family’s cabin in Iron River.
Johnson surrendered peacefully after speaking to a Douglas County sheriff’s deputy.
Court documents show Johnson called his parents before being arrested to say he caught his girlfriend cheating on him and that he shot someone.
Investigators said they found bloody evidence in Johnson’s vehicle, residence and at the family cabin.
Names of the victims were not released Tuesday.
